The U.S. mailer packaging market is poised for significant growth over the coming years, driven by the increasing demand for e-commerce and the need for efficient shipping solutions. As online shopping continues to rise, businesses seek packaging that offers protection, branding, and cost-effectiveness. With advancements in materials and technology, mailer packaging solutions are evolving, catering to a vast array of products across various industries. The trend towards sustainability is also shaping market dynamics, as consumers and companies prioritize eco-friendly packaging options.
Growth Drivers
1. E-commerce Expansion: The rapid growth of online retail is a primary driver, with companies requiring innovative and secure mailer packaging to ensure product safety during transit.
2. Customization and Branding: Businesses increasingly seek customized packaging to enhance brand visibility and customer experience.
3. Technological Advancements: Innovations in packaging materials and design improve functionality and reduce costs, attracting more businesses to invest in mailer solutions.
4. Sustainability Trends: A growing focus on environmentally friendly packaging drives demand for biodegradable and recyclable mailer solutions, appealing to conscious consumers.
Industry Restraints
1. Cost of Materials: Fluctuating prices of raw materials can hinder profitability for manufacturers and increase product costs for businesses.
2. Competition from Alternative Packaging: The rise of alternative packaging solutions, such as boxes and other forms, could limit the market growth of mailers in certain segments.
3. Regulatory Challenges: Compliance with packaging regulations and standards may impede the entry of new players and increase operational complexities.
4. Supply Chain Disruptions: Global supply chain issues can affect the availability and pricing of mailer packaging materials, impacting the overall market.

Competitive Landscape
The competitive landscape of the U.S. mailer packaging market is characterized by the presence of established players as well as emerging companies. Key companies focus on product innovation, strategic partnerships, and sustainability initiatives to gain a competitive edge. Notable market participants include:
1. ULINE
2. Intertape Polymer Group
3. Packaging Corp of America
4. Sealed Air Corporation
5. Smurfit Kappa Group
These companies are actively engaged in expanding their product offerings and enhancing their distribution channels to meet the evolving needs of customers in the e-commerce sector.
